Key Concepts and Overview
To grasp how Cardano’s network features influence casino payments, it is essential to understand the core principles of blockchain technology. Cardano operates on a proof-of-stake consensus mechanism, which allows for faster transaction processing compared to traditional proof-of-work systems. This mechanism not only reduces the time taken for transactions to be confirmed but also lowers energy consumption, making it a more sustainable option for online casinos.
Moreover, Cardano’s multi-layer architecture separates the settlement layer from the computation layer. This separation enables greater flexibility and scalability, allowing casinos to handle a higher volume of transactions without compromising speed or security. As a result, players can enjoy quicker deposits and withdrawals, enhancing their overall gaming experience.
Main Features and Details
Cardano’s unique features contribute significantly to its efficiency in processing casino payments. One of the standout elements is its smart contract functionality, which automates various processes within the gaming ecosystem. Smart contracts can facilitate instant payouts, ensuring that players receive their winnings without unnecessary delays. This automation not only improves user satisfaction but also reduces operational costs for casino operators.
Additionally, Cardano’s robust security protocols protect against fraud and hacking attempts, which are critical concerns in the online gambling industry. The platform’s use of formal verification ensures that smart contracts are free from vulnerabilities, providing a secure environment for transactions. This security is paramount in building trust between players and operators, further enhancing the appeal of Cardano-based casinos.
